<h3>How does DNA function? Why does it matter?</h3>

The biological instructions that give each species its distinctiveness are found in a substance known as deoxyribonucleic acid (DNA). Adult organisms reproduce by transmitting their DNA and the genetic information it carries to their progeny.

<h3>What is the purpose of a person's DNA?</h3>

Genes, which are a component of DNA, are the building blocks of all living organisms. DNA's capacity for recurrent self-replication is its most significant property. DNA must be replicated in order to create new cells, convey genetic information from one generation to the next, and act as a code for the RNA (ribonucleic acid) needed to make proteins.

True or False: A neuron's response is all-or-nothing.
Lady bird [3.3K]

Answer:

TRUE

Explanation:The all-or-none law is a principle that states that the strength of a response of a nerve cell or muscle fiber is not dependent upon the strength of the stimulus. ... Essentially, there will either be a full response or there will be no response at all for an individual neuron or muscle fiber.
